Responsibilities

Société Générale Global Transaction Banking (GTB) includes payment and cash management, cash clearing services, trade services, factoring and foreign exchange services associated to these activities.
GTB integrates all the expertise and services required to facilitate the daily transactional activities of major economic and financial actors both in a domestic and international scope. Trade Services (TRA) is a strategic activity for Société Générale. We can offer the expertise of a large international banking group and experience spanning over twenty years. As a real local Bank in all the countries where we operate, our global system ensures optimal coordination. We can intervene in Trade Services in Europe, Africa, Asia, Americas, Overseas, and in the Middle East.
The responsiveness and dynamism of our teams, their accurate knowledge of market trends and regulations, the strength of our networks and our diverse range of products allow us to optimize the daily management of the cash flow, the commercial and financial transactions for our corporate clients.
As Middle Officer Trade Services you will support the GTB/Trade Services team in Amsterdam in executing trade transactions for Dutch and Nordic customers, and act as a back up for the Belgian customers. You will report to the Coordinator of the Benelux Trade Middle Office.

Tasks:

  • Support of the Trade Sales Team in executing Trade Finance transactions
  • Follow up on client requests and needs, and identify new opportunities
  • Close cooperation with Back Office teams in connection with monitoring/handling of client orders and other operational issues
  • Close cooperation with all teams within the global Trade Services Network, as well as with all supporting teams within Paris headquarters and other locations
  • Active cooperation with all other local business lines within the Amsterdam Branch
  • Managing administrative tasks in connection with Trade Services transactions (invoicing, internal & regulatory reporting etc.)

  • Create added value for clients pro-actively identifying synergies within the Global Transaction Banking Business Lines (like cash management or factoring)
  • Execute compliance checks before the transactions and obtain upfront compliance approvals before processing a trade transaction
  • Create or maintain RMA keys in order to manage the connected correspondent banks
  • Verify availability within credit facility before executing trade transactions
  • Participate in the permanent supervision activities of the trade services desk
  • Monitor validation and renewal of credit lines
